Promises made by Valve, to expand the Steam offer beyond gaming, became reality. In the Steam store there already are six utility applications, with a price reduction by the end of the week.
New programs available on Steam are largely compatible with Steamworks features. Resulting files can be saved on Steam Cloud and the programs also benefit from an automatically update, according to TheVerge.
The 6 new programs from Steam are:
ArtRage Studio Pro
CameraBag 2
GameMaker: Studio
3D-Coat
3DMark Vantage
3DMark 11
All new applications on the Steam store are available this weekend with a discount of 10% for Steam users, then they will return to their normal price.
Valve also ensured the GameMaker Studio program compatibility with Steam Workshop so that the buyers created applications can be be tested directly by other Steam users.
